Redis数据库新建数据库:高效数据管理的起点

码农 by:码农 分类:数据库 时间:2024/09/04 阅读:38 评论:0

什么是Redis数据库

Redis是一个开源的高性能键值对数据库,它以其出色的读写速度和丰富的数据结构支持而闻名。Redis支持多种类型的数据结构,如字符串、列表、集合、有序集合、散列等,这使得它非常适合用作数据库、缓存或消息传递系统。

新建Redis数据库的步骤

在Redis中,新建数据库实际上是通过选择不同的数据库索引来实现的。Redis默认提供了16个独立的数据库,每个数据库都拥有自己的键空间。这些数据库在逻辑上是完全独立的,但都存储在同一个Redis实例中。以下是新建(或者说切换到)一个Redis数据库的步骤:

  1. 启动Redis服务。
  2. 使用Redis客户端连接到Redis服务。
  3. 使用SELECT命令选择一个数据库。,要切换到第10个数据库,可以使用命令:SELECT 9(数据库索引从0开始)。

为什么需要新建数据库

新建数据库可以为不同的应用程序或数据集提供隔离,这样可以避免键名冲突,并且可以针对不同的使用场景进行优化。,一个数据库可以用于用户会话,另一个数据库可以用于缓存网页内容。

数据库的管理和维护

虽然Redis的数据库管理相对简单,但有效的数据库管理和维护对于保持性能和数据安全至关重要。以下是一些关键点:

  • 定期备份数据库,以防数据丢失。
  • 监控数据库的性能,确保读写操作都在可接受的时间内完成。
  • 合理配置内存使用,避免因为内存不足而导致的写操作阻塞。
  • 使用适当的数据结构来存储数据,以优化存储效率和查询速度。

安全性考虑

在新建数据库时,安全性也是一个不可忽视的因素。以下是一些提高Redis数据库安全性的建议:

  • 设置密码保护,防止未授权访问。
  • 使用SSL/TLS加密数据传输,保护数据在网络中的安全。
  • 限制可以访问Redis的IP地址,减少潜在的攻击面。
  • 定期更新Redis到最新版本,以修复已知的安全漏洞。

Redis数据库的新建和管理是一个涉及多个方面的任务,从选择正确的数据库索引到确保数据的安全性和性能。通过遵循最佳实践和持续的维护,可以确保Redis数据库在各种应用场景中都能发挥出最大的效能。

非特殊说明,本文版权归原作者所有,转载请注明出处

本文地址:https://chinaasp.com/2024094880.html


TOP